The Key Nutritional Components of Dates
Dates possess a dense nutritional profile. A single dried Medjool date (about 24 grams) contains approximately 18 grams of total carbohydrates, mostly simple sugars like fructose and glucose. These are easily digestible and provide a quick source of energy, necessitating caution regarding portion size.
Dates are also a significant source of dietary fiber, providing about 7 grams per 100-gram serving. This fiber influences how the body processes the fruit’s sugar. The presence of fiber helps to slow the rate at which glucose enters the bloodstream, mitigating rapid blood sugar spikes.
Beyond carbohydrates and fiber, dates are rich in several important micronutrients. They contain substantial amounts of potassium and magnesium, minerals that play a role in blood pressure regulation and insulin sensitivity. These minerals and various antioxidants contribute to the fruit’s overall health benefits.
Understanding Glycemic Impact and Blood Sugar Response
The effect a food has on blood sugar is measured primarily through the Glycemic Index (GI). The GI ranks carbohydrate foods based on how quickly they raise blood glucose levels. Foods 55 or lower are low-GI, while those 70 or above are high-GI. Despite their sweetness, studies indicate the average GI of dates falls in the low to moderate range, often between 42 and 55.
Dates do not typically exhibit a high GI because of their fiber content. Fiber is a non-digestible carbohydrate that forms a viscous gel in the digestive tract. This gel slows the enzymatic breakdown of the fruit’s natural sugars, resulting in a more gradual release of glucose into the bloodstream. This slower absorption rate helps prevent the sudden blood sugar peaks associated with refined sugars.
A more practical measure is the Glycemic Load (GL), which factors in both the GI value and the typical portion size consumed. GL provides a realistic picture of a food’s impact on blood sugar because it accounts for the amount of available carbohydrate in a standard serving. A snack of two average-sized dates, for instance, typically results in a medium GL value of about 17.
Since the GI of dates can vary significantly between varieties, the GL calculation is particularly useful. The GL helps an individual understand that even a low-GI food can have a significant effect if eaten in large quantities. Ultimately, the date’s combination of natural sugars and high fiber content supports a moderate glycemic response when consumed in controlled portions.
Practical Guidelines for Date Consumption
Individuals managing blood sugar can safely incorporate dates into their diet by adhering to portion control. Limiting intake to one or two dates at a time is the recommended guideline due to the concentration of natural sugars and the medium Glycemic Load. This small quantity ensures the carbohydrate load remains manageable and minimizes the risk of unwanted glucose elevation.
To further reduce the glycemic impact, pair dates with other macronutrients. Consuming dates alongside a source of protein or healthy fat, such as nuts or cheese, slows the overall rate of digestion. This combination extends the time required for sugars to be absorbed, contributing to a smoother, lower blood sugar response.
It is beneficial to consume dates as part of a planned snack or meal rather than eating them in isolation. Eating them with other foods leverages the fiber and fat in the overall meal to mitigate the sugar’s effect. Since individual responses vary, monitoring blood glucose levels after consumption is the most important step.
Checking post-meal glucose provides direct feedback on how the body reacts to a specific date variety and portion size. This self-monitoring allows for personalized adjustment of intake, confirming the chosen serving size is compatible with individual blood sugar targets. Dates can be enjoyed as a nutrient-dense, sweet treat without compromising glucose management.
